Sure! Here are 10 common questions and answers related to the application of AD8403AR100-REEL in technical solutions:

  1. Q: What is the AD8403AR100-REEL? A: The AD8403AR100-REEL is a digitally controlled potentiometer, commonly used for electronic control applications.

  2. Q: What is the purpose of using the AD8403AR100-REEL? A: The AD8403AR100-REEL allows for precise and programmable resistance adjustments in various electronic circuits.

  3. Q: How many channels does the AD8403AR100-REEL have? A: The AD8403AR100-REEL has four independent channels, each with its own programmable resistance.

  4. Q: What is the resistance range of the AD8403AR100-REEL? A: The AD8403AR100-REEL has a resistance range of 0 to 100 kilohms.

  5. Q: How is the AD8403AR100-REEL controlled? A: The AD8403AR100-REEL can be controlled through a digital interface, such as SPI (Serial Peripheral Interface).

  6. Q: Can the AD8403AR100-REEL be used in both analog and digital circuits? A: Yes, the AD8403AR100-REEL can be used in both analog and digital circuits, providing flexibility in various applications.

  7. Q: What is the power supply voltage range for the AD8403AR100-REEL? A: The AD8403AR100-REEL operates within a power supply voltage range of 2.7V to 5.5V.

  8. Q: Is the AD8403AR100-REEL suitable for high-precision applications? A: Yes, the AD8403AR100-REEL offers excellent linearity and low temperature coefficient, making it suitable for high-precision applications.

  9. Q: Can multiple AD8403AR100-REEL devices be cascaded together? A: Yes, multiple AD8403AR100-REEL devices can be cascaded together to increase the number of programmable channels.

  10. Q: What are some typical applications of the AD8403AR100-REEL? A: The AD8403AR100-REEL is commonly used in audio equipment, instrumentation, industrial control systems, and other electronic devices requiring precise resistance adjustments.
